In-Depth Look at Deep Learning Architectures

The realm of deep learning is characterized by its extensive array of architectures, each meticulously designed to tackle specific problems. These architectures, often inspired by the organization of the human brain, leverage networks of interconnected neurons to process and understand data. From the foundational convolutional neural networks (CNNs) that excel at picture recognition to the sophisticated recurrent neural networks (RNNs) adept at handling sequential data, the tapestry of deep learning architectures is both comprehensive.

  • Furthermore, transformer networks have emerged as a paradigm shift, demonstrating remarkable proficiency in natural language processing tasks.
  • Exploring deeper into these architectures unveils the intricate interplay of transfer functions, optimization algorithms, and tuning parameters that shape their performance.

Understanding the nuances of these architectures is vital for practitioners seeking to deploy deep learning models effectively in a extensive range of applications.

Machine Learning's Ethical Implications: Navigating Deep Learning

The burgeoning field of machine learning offers immense potential for societal benefit, from tackling global challenges to enhancing our daily lives. However, the rapid advancement of deep learning, a subset of machine learning, presents crucial ethical considerations that demand careful attention. Algorithms, trained on vast datasets, can exhibit surprising biases, potentially amplifying existing societal inequalities. Furthermore, the lack of transparency Generative AI (e.g. in deep learning models hinders our ability to understand their decision-making processes, raising concerns about accountability and trust.

  • Ensuring fairness in algorithmic decision-making is paramount to prevent the perpetuation of harmful biases.
  • Explainability in deep learning models is crucial for building trust and understanding how decisions are made.
  • Safeguarding data is essential when training and deploying machine learning models on sensitive data.

Addressing these ethical challenges necessitates a multi-faceted approach involving collaboration between researchers, policymakers, industry leaders, and the general public. By prioritizing ethical considerations in the development and deployment of deep learning, we can harness its transformative power for good and build a more equitable society.
